You shouldn't make instances of this class. Each attribute should be used as a named argument in the calls that expect this type of object. As an example, if Att1 is expected to be a Paws::Backup::Lifecycle object: $service_obj->Method(Att1 => { DeleteAfterDays => $value, ..., MoveToColdStorageAfterDays => $value }); =head3 Results returned from an API call Use accessors for each attribute. If Att1 is expected to be an Paws::Backup::Lifecycle object: $result = $service_obj->Method(...); $result->Att1->DeleteAfterDays =head1 DESCRIPTION Contains an array of C objects specifying how long in days before a recovery point transitions to cold storage or is deleted. Backups transitioned to cold storage must be stored in cold storage for a minimum of 90 days. Therefore, on the console, the Eexpire after daysE setting must be 90 days greater than the Etransition to cold after daysE setting. The Etransition to cold after daysE setting cannot be changed after a backup has been transitioned to cold. Only Amazon EFS file system backups can be transitioned to cold storage. =head1 ATTRIBUTES =head2 DeleteAfterDays => Int Specifies the number of days after creation that a recovery point is deleted. Must be greater than 90 days plus C. =head2 MoveToColdStorageAfterDays => Int Specifies the number of days after creation that a recovery point is moved to cold storage. =head1 SEE ALSO This class forms part of L, describing an object used in L =head1 BUGS and CONTRIBUTIONS The source code is located here: L Please report bugs to: L =cut
